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Lignes

2 réponses
Avatar
Pascal
Bonjour,
Après cette partie de Code

Cells.Replace What:="Plan", Replacement:="", LookAt:=xlPart, SearchOrder _
:=xlByRows, MatchCase:=False, SearchFormat:=False,
ReplaceFormat:=False

Est-il possible de supprimer la ligne concernée si et seulement si elle est
vide et de la laisser si il reste des données

Merci
Pascal




---
Antivirus avast! : message Sortant sain.
Base de donnees virale (VPS) : 000754-4, 06/07/2007
Analyse le : 08/07/2007 10:49:35
avast! - copyright (c) 1988-2007 ALWIL Software.
http://www.avast.com

2 réponses

Avatar
Daniel
Bonjour.
Essaie :

Dim i As Long
With ActiveSheet.UsedRange
For i = .Cells(.Rows.Count, 1).Row To 1 Step -1
If Application.CountA(Rows(i)) = 0 Then
Rows(i).Delete
End If
Next i
End With

Cordialement.
Daniel
"Pascal" a écrit dans le message de news:
4690a51e$0$5076$
Bonjour,
Après cette partie de Code

Cells.Replace What:="Plan", Replacement:="", LookAt:=xlPart, SearchOrder _
:=xlByRows, MatchCase:úlse, SearchFormat:úlse,
ReplaceFormat:úlse

Est-il possible de supprimer la ligne concernée si et seulement si elle
est vide et de la laisser si il reste des données

Merci
Pascal




---
Antivirus avast! : message Sortant sain.
Base de donnees virale (VPS) : 000754-4, 06/07/2007
Analyse le : 08/07/2007 10:49:35
avast! - copyright (c) 1988-2007 ALWIL Software.
http://www.avast.com





Avatar
anonymousA
Bonjour,

si le remplacement de Plan par "" ne met réellement en jeu qu'une
colonne par exemple, il est rapide de passer par la métode SpecialCells
de l'objet Range
par exemple si c'est dans la colonne A qu'on veut rechercher les
cellules vides, les deux instructions suivantes ou d'autres sont
équivalentes:

Range("A1:A65536").SpecialCells(xlCellTypeBlanks).EntireRow.Delete
Columns("A:A").SpecialCells(xlCellTypeBlanks).EntireRow.Delete

A+

Bonjour,
Après cette partie de Code

Cells.Replace What:="Plan", Replacement:="", LookAt:=xlPart, SearchOrder _
:=xlByRows, MatchCase:úlse, SearchFormat:úlse,
ReplaceFormat:úlse

Est-il possible de supprimer la ligne concernée si et seulement si elle est
vide et de la laisser si il reste des données

Merci
Pascal




---
Antivirus avast! : message Sortant sain.
Base de donnees virale (VPS) : 000754-4, 06/07/2007
Analyse le : 08/07/2007 10:49:35
avast! - copyright (c) 1988-2007 ALWIL Software.
http://www.avast.com